The salary statistics and trend of purchasing managers in the industry of household appliance manufacturing are shown in the following tables and chart. In Table 3 we compare purchasing manager salaries in different industries within the manufacturing sector.
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$75,730 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$93,140 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$122,410 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$159,790 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$203,510 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for purchasing managers in the industry of household appliance manufacturing.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) purchasing managers is $203,510.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$122,410.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ent purchasing managers is $75,730.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of purchasing managers in the industry of Household Appliance Manufacturing from 2012 to 2017.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2017 | $122,410 | 14.52% | 20.05% |
| 2016 | $104,630 | 3.03% | - |
| 2015 | $101,460 | 2.67% | - |
| 2014 | $98,750 | -1.43% | - |
| 2013 | $100,160 | 2.29% | - |
| 2012 | $97,870 | - | - |
